Required Fields — Tallahassee Car Bill of Sale

All of the following must appear on a valid car bill of sale in Tallahassee, Florida per Form HSMV 82050:

  • Full legal name and current address of seller
  • Full legal name and current address of buyer
  • Agreed sale price (in numerals and words)
  • Date of sale
  • Car year, make, model, and body style
  • 17-character VIN (Vehicle Identification Number)
  • Odometer reading at time of sale (federal disclosure required for most motor vehicles under 10 years old)
  • Signature of seller
  • Signature of buyer

Notarization in Tallahassee: Not Required

Florida does not require notarization for a car bill of sale. Florida does not require notarization for private vehicle sales. Both parties simply sign and date the completed form in the presence of each other.

Additional requirements in Leon County:

  • Complete HSMV 82040 at the Leon County Tax Collector
  • Florida 6% + Leon County 1.5% surtax collected at title transfer
  • Title must be transferred within 30 days
  • Odometer disclosure required for vehicles under 10 years old

What to Bring to the FL DMV

  • 1Completed, signed car bill of sale
  • 2Car title signed over by seller on the back
  • 3Valid government-issued photo ID (driver's license or passport)
  • 4Payment for title transfer fee: $75.25
  • 5Payment for sales tax (7.50% of sale price)
  • 6Odometer disclosure statement (if not included on title)
